Output e0cd81f4f3dac1a7c68be7f586b1c22e2a9a2e518e80b5be277bbfa6e888d981:0

value
396606586
script pubkey
OP_HASH160 OP_PUSHBYTES_20 551b7205fd7cea599e17a67e27a6795425af84e3 OP_EQUAL
address
39T2EnjucsVBcnKYMfsSx2QBYjXvXCbSBB
transaction
e0cd81f4f3dac1a7c68be7f586b1c22e2a9a2e518e80b5be277bbfa6e888d981
confirmations
185523
spent
true